Bruce Momjian wrote: > In Postgres 8.4, pg_upgrade preserved pg_class relfilenodes by creating > files in the file system. In Postgres 9.0, we changed this by creating > pg_upgrade_support functions which allow us to directly preserve > pg_class.oids. > > Unfortunately, check.c was not updated to reflect this and clusters > using regclass were prevented from being upgraded by pg_upgrade. > > I have developed the attached patch to allow clusters using regclass to > be upgraded. I plan to apply it to PG 9.0, 9.1, and HEAD. I have applied the attached patch to all relevant releases.
